( 1 Reviews )
St Michael's Primary School Logo

St Michael's Primary School

Primary School

Houghton Green La Playden, eng TN31 7PJ
Find
    Near

      Featured Playden, eng Education Businesses

      ChamberofCommerce.com
      Loading